I have Xan summon some monsters and scroll through the conversations from the dukes and when they turn to Doppelgangers the monsters and FF guards finish off the 'dukes'. But after Sarevok says that I have failed he summons "Holy Flame' or something on me. A column of flame shoots down and fries me to a crisp and then its game over for me. I've tried a few times and it happens everytime.

This has never happened to me. I assume it's the same holy flame that occurs everytime you do something that breaks the plot (attack grand duke Eltan, etc). The only condition for failure I can imagine, is the death of the 2 dukes at the Duchal Palace. Liia Jannath and Belt. This turns the Flaming Fist hostile to you.

You will have to save the two Grand Dukes one way or another. The Flaming Fist is there to help you so long as you keep them alive. Focus on the 6 dopplegangers and ignore Sarevok. Dispel magic will help if they haste/mirror image, but there's not much else to say.

Spoilerish:


After the battle, the Dukes will help you take the next step. If they die, they cannot do that and the main quest will 'break'.
My advice is: summon more monsters (skeletons are a good choice), buff 'em up and position them around the Dukes so the Shapeshifters won't touch them (too much). You might try healing them if they take hits.

Coot's advice is good. Other possible tactics to use are:
1) Summon monsters well away from the dukes in order to lure doppelgangers away from the dukes.
2) Use web in the vicinity of the dukes so that the dukes don't get involved in the battle.
3) After they have become doppelgangers, charm some of them using Algernon's cloak. NB It doesn't work if you charm them beforehand. It "breaks" the programming.
Most important use your own imagination to work out your own methods. There are lots of different tactics that you can use, none of them the "right" one.

I had Xan use a potion of invisibility and put him on the steps. I had someone go inside to start the conversation and after it ended I had Xan cast a dispell magic. It slowed all of them down and then the fighters went to work.
